I recently switched from brushless to brushed I have a novak 55t rock star motor my spur gear is 93t and my pinion is 17t. This setup gets me decent wheel speed but when I tested it out on some steep decents I noticed my braking stinks and my rig will slowly roll down hill instead of holding. If I switch to a 15t pinion I have no wheel speed but awesome brakes. I've noticed a lot of people use an 87t spur and 14t pinion. Can someone please give me some insight on this all research I've done just seems to gLk about how fast and how hot the motor and esc get. Any help or point in the right direction would be much appreciated. Sent from my SPH-L900 using Tapatalk 2 |

Re: 5.10 The old school shafty That locker is from RCP, made for quite a few years now. A 35T Holmes motor should provide good wheelspeed and low speed crawling using 14/87 gearing. A 3S battery would be better to power it though. |

Tire Repair This is the Rover I shaved a little bit to much http://img.tapatalk.com/d/13/06/08/e6a5y3u7.jpg I started by grinding the little rings so my patch will lay flat. http://img.tapatalk.com/d/13/06/08/u8a8uvyh.jpg Then I glued on this patch I got from Walmart is just a bicycle tube repair kit $1.99 http://img.tapatalk.com/d/13/06/08/3eqe5yva.jpg I let it dry for about 30 minutes then removed the clear plastic cover and applied more glue around the edge of the patch http://img.tapatalk.com/d/13/06/08/y7egenu6.jpg Make sure the patch is completely flat and let the extra glue dry(I waited an hour) before you flip the tire right side out http://img.tapatalk.com/d/13/06/08/ruqe6ezu.jpg Sent from my SPH-L900 using Tapatalk 2 |
Ive tested this patch job for a couple of days now and it seems to be holding up just fine. I was going to buy a new tire and still will but after seeing how well the patch is holding ill wait till it fails before I switch it. Sent from my SPH-L900 using Tapatalk 2 |
